Phyllostegia racemosa
Phyllostegia racemosa Benth.
Kiponapona
Lamiaceae (Mint family)
Synonym(s):
USDA Symbol: PHRA6
USDA Native Status: HI (N)
From the Image Gallery
No images of this plant
Plant Characteristics
Duration: PerennialHabit: Herb , Vine
Fruit Type: Nut
Fruit: Drupaceous nutlets, dark green to black.
Bloom Information
Bloom Color: WhiteBloom Time: Jan , Feb , Mar , Apr , May , Jun , Jul , Aug , Sep , Oct , Nov , Dec
Bloom Notes: May bloom any time of year under the right conditions.
Distribution
USA: HINative Distribution: Listed as endangered in the United States.
Native Habitat: Mesic to wet forests.
